Quick heads-up on Pinwheel UI versioning: we cut a minor release every sprint, and anything touching component props needs a changeset file in the PR. No changeset, no merge — the bot will nag you. Majors are rare and go through the design council first. The full policy, with examples of what counts as breaking, lives on the internal page below.

wiki page, bahip-yahip: https://grafana.qirvanlabs.corp/browse/display/projects/cc3a1b9dbfc9

The Pinfold address autocomplete widget draws suggestions from two stores. Hot prefixes are cached in Embermite with a six-hour TTL; the authoritative gazetteer lives in the `pinfold_places` Postgres database, refreshed weekly by the Cartwheel import job. Maintainers should never edit the cache directly — invalidate and let it repopulate. Schema changes require a review from the geo platform group. For ad hoc inspection of the gazetteer, use the connection string below.

database URL for bahop-yagep: mssql://sildor_svc:35ha7jz@db-fb6d.nelvrodyn.example:5432/casath

Q: What should I do if the Pinwheel thumbnail generation queue stalls during a release? A: First confirm the worker pool on the Larkspur cluster is draining normally; stalls usually mean the resize service is holding stale leases. Requeue failed jobs with the replay tool before cutting the release. If the queue's encrypted state store refuses to unlock after a restart, recovery requires the emergency passphrase kept for this exact scenario, which is:

unlock words, baguf-badug: aldath-ralwyn-gilath-oliys-sorius-raleth-pelmir-praeth-lamix-druvan-siliel-fraax-queniel

## Environment variables: profile-store sharding

The Ferngate user-profile store is sharded across eight partitions; SHARD_COUNT and SHARD_STRATEGY must match the values in the topology manifest or writes will misroute. If paged for shard drift, check these first. The rebalancer also needs authenticated access to the shard coordinator, supplied by the secret on the following line.

env line for bagep-kahog: COURIER_KEY29=01a76d5cfb57bb603ef6ce027d10d